Subjects are ordered according to their industrial applications, including enhanced oil and gas recovery, gas hydrates, enhanced geothermal systems, hydraulic fracturing, and carbon dioxide sequestration. An overview of the industrial, research and simulation aspects for each subject is provided.
Fluid Injection in Deformable Geological Formations will be of interest to academic and industrial researchers in a wide variety of fields, including computational mechanics, civil engineering, geotechnical engineering and geomechanics, engineering seismology, petroleum engineering, reservoir engineering, and engineering geology.
Dr. Benjamin Loret is professor of mechanics and civil engineering at the University of Grenoble, France. His research addresses the constitutive responses of engineering and biological materials to static and dynamic loadings. He has especially focused on the couplings of thermal, hydraulical, electrical, chemical and mechanical natures that are ubiquitous in fluid saturated porous media. Applications target innovative energy production systems and biomechanics of soft tissues.
